Abstract(in English) Mobile communication networks contain extremely large numbers of network elements (NEs). Systems that receive messages (including alarms) from NEs and control NEs with commands are called OSS servers. OSS servers are required to process about 400 messages per second, so conventional OSS servers are comprised of large scale UNIX servers. Consequently, telecommunications carriers are forced not only to make large investments in OSS server hardware but also follow hardware vendor strategies, such as hardware and OS version updates. This paper describes the basic concept of the distributed data driven architecture, an architecture devised for application to OSS servers. By applying this architecture to OSS servers, telecommunications carriers can introduce and expand OSS server hardware at low cost regardless of hardware vendor strategies. This paper describes the characteristics of the prototype systems that apply this architecture.
